How much do astrazeneca finance j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 12, 2026, the average yearly pay for astrazeneca finance in the United States is $124,326.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$94,500.00 and $168,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in AstraZeneca Finance, and why are they important?

To thrive in AstraZeneca Finance, you need strong analytical skills, financial acumen, and a relevant degree in finance, accounting, or a related field, often supported by qualifications such as ACCA or CIMA. Familiarity with ERP systems like SAP, advanced Excel, and financial modeling tools is typically required. Attention to detail, effective communication, and the ability to collaborate across departments are crucial soft skills. These abilities ensure accurate financial reporting, support strategic business decisions, and drive compliance in a global pharmaceutical environment.

What is AstraZeneca Finance?

AstraZeneca Finance refers to the department within AstraZeneca responsible for managing the company's financial operations, including budgeting, forecasting, reporting, and financial analysis. This team ensures that AstraZeneca’s financial resources are allocated efficiently to support business objectives and compliance with regulations. Finance professionals at AstraZeneca often collaborate with other departments to drive business performance, assess financial risks, and provide strategic guidance. The finance function also plays a key role in supporting decision-making processes and ensuring transparency in financial reporting.

Position Summary

AstraZeneca is a global, science-led, patient-focused biopharmaceutical company that focuses on the discovery, development and commercialization of prescription medicines for some of the world's most serious diseases. AstraZeneca has a multifaceted environment that cultivates collaboration and innovation to achieve our goals. We attract top minds, and we nurture and build talent.
Within the AstraZeneca Cell Therapy Unit (CTU), our ambition is torealizethe full potential of cell therapy for people living with cancer, immune-mediatedand rare diseases around the world. This unit has responsibility for the value chain from discovery through to late-stage development and commercialization. We are rapidly progressing a broad pipeline of cell therapies in collaboration with AstraZeneca's Therapeutic Area Units.
The Global Product Leader (GPL) within Cell Therapy is a critical leadership role within CTU and has high level accountabilities critical to the delivery of AZ business objectives and portfolio value targets for the cell therapy asset(s) within scope. The role leads the Global Product Team (GPT) for AstraZeneca Cell Therapy Assets and reports to the Franchise Head.

The annual base pay for this position ranges from $251,610 to $377,415. Hourly and salaried non-exempt employees will also be paid overtime pay when working qualifying overtime hours.Base pay offered may vary depending on multiple individualized factors, including market location,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. In addition, our positions offer a short-term incentive bonus opportunity; eligibility to participate in our equity-based long-term incentive program (salaried roles),to receive a retirement contribution (hourly roles), and commission payment eligibility (sales roles). Benefits offered included a qualified retirement program [401(k) plan]; paid vacation and holidays; paid leaves; and, health benefits including medical, prescription drug, dental, and vision coverage in accordance with the terms and conditions of the applicable plans. Additional details of participation in these benefit plans will be provided if an employee receives an offer of employment. If hired, employee will be in an "at-will position" and the Company reserves the right to modify base pay (as well as any other discretionary payment or compensation program) at any time, including for reasons related to individual performance, Company or individual department/team performance, and market factors.
